Since 2003, the local imprint Numero Group has been resurrecting long forgotten or obscure artists. The label is especially passionate about soul music from the 60s and 70s. They’ve wrapped all that love up in a series of releases called Eccentric Soul.

The bow on the package?  Some of the artists who made that music are returning to the stage to celebrate.

For one night, The Notations, Renaldo Domino and Syl Johnson will join other performers.  It’s all part of the Eccentric Soul Revue, taking place this Saturday at the Park West in Chicago’s Lincoln Park neighborhood.

Syl Johnson recently joined my co-host Richard Steele to talk about his career and this reunion.

This one-time R&B sensation actually got his start with some of the greats of the blues world, including likes of Jimmy Reed, Junior Wells and Howlin’ Wolf.
